David Archuleta Reportedly Set for Philippines Charity Gig
David Archuleta is reportedly headed to the Philippines to co-headline a charity event with Katy Perry to raise funds for the victims affected by the typhoon and flooding that recently devastated the area.
via AllHeadlineNews
Katy Perry’s upcoming concert in Manila, Philippines has been postponed due to the Southeast Asian nation’s recent tragedy. The show was moved to a later October date and was reformatted as a charity event instead with “American Idol” finalist David Archuleta.
According to local showbiz correspondent Tim Yap on his Twitter page, the MTV Philippines Live event, scheduled to take place on October 3 at the SM Mall of Asia Concert Grounds, has now been tentatively rescheduled to October 17.

Jason Castro Gets Ready To Tour The Malls
Via Billboard:
Jason Castro is preparing to set out on a nationwide mall tour in support of his self-titled debut. The album, on Universal Records, is set to be released on November 17–same day as winner Kris Allen.
Jason isn’t worried about the competition, “I see it as an opportunity,” Jason says, “We’re all living the dream, so I’m not really concerned about when whose album comes out — I’m just gonna get out there, that’s all I want to do.”
Which Season 8 Idol’s record is Jason excited to hear? Allison Iraheta, the red-haired rocker! “I’m really excited for everybody, but I can’t wait to get Allison’s record,” he says.
The album will feature production and songwriting contributions from Evan Rosse, John Fields and Kara DioGuardi.
The first single, “Just Fall in Love” is available now as a digital download.

Kris Allen Recording In London, Working with Adele, Script Collaborators
Kris Allen headed to London on Sunday to record more tracks for his upcoming album, Due to hit stores on November 17.
Today Kris twittered hints about a mystery collaborator, and invited his fans to guess who it could be:
@KrisAllen4Real: riddle to see who im working with: breakfast food. thats all you get.
Ha ha. Turns out the mystery collaborator is Eg White (get it? hee), who has co-writes on albums by Adele and Duffy. His co-writes include the Grammy nominated hit single “Chasing Pavements” from Adele, plus, “Delayed Devotion” and “Hanging On Too Long” on Duffy’s debut Rockferry. White also wrote songs for Will Young (winner of Pop Idol) and Natalie Imbruglia.
Kris told MTV that he would be working with producers, Andrew Frampton and Steve Kipner while he was in London. Frampton and Kipner co-wrote Kris’s latest single, “Live Like We’re Dying” and “Written All Over Your Face” another song from the album.
Currently, “Live Like We’re Dying” is #34 on the iTunes overall songs chart, up from its mid-60s position over the weekend. The song’s Friday release was a little unusual, but today, iTunes has it listed in their “What’s Hot” section. The little bit of publicity is helping to drive the song up the charts.
